[package]
name = "defect-obs"
version.workspace = true
edition.workspace = true
license.workspace = true
repository.workspace = true
description = "Observability layer for defect: session events and Langfuse trace ingestion."
[dependencies]
defect-agent.workspace = true
defect-http.workspace = true
agent-client-protocol-schema.workspace = true
anyhow.workspace = true
tracing.workspace = true
tracing-subscriber.workspace = true
serde.workspace = true
serde_json.workspace = true
tokio.workspace = true
futures.workspace = true
http.workspace = true
http-body-util.workspace = true
hyper.workspace = true
bytes.workspace = true
toac.workspace = true
tower.workspace = true
base64.workspace = true
chrono.workspace = true
uuid.workspace = true
[dev-dependencies]
tokio = { workspace = true, features = ["macros", "rt", "rt-multi-thread"] }
[lints]
workspace = true